Abstract

A novel design of an ultra wide band U-shaped monopole is presented and discussed. The antenna has a unique design consisting of a U shape with 2 additional arcs fed by a 50Ω microstrip feed. The antenna is low profile and has overall dimensions 30mm×30mm×1.5mm, which is compact in size for portable UWB applications. The simulated results show that the antenna has operating bandwidth (2.4-11.4GHz), satisfying the condition for ultra-wide band operation. The antenna exhibits band notch properties, and is able to prevent interference with the 5.2/5.8GHz WLAN and 5.5GHz WiMAX bands by varying the length of a small rectangle in the antenna structure. The symmetrical geometric structure of the antenna provides omnidirectional radiation patterns. The design criteria of this antenna as well as the outcome of the experimental results are presented in this paper. The antenna is fabricated and the return loss measured using a vector network analyzer. The measured and simulated results are in good agreement.
